The Pippin Stakes, held at Oaklawn Park, is a prominent race for fillies and mares aged four years old and upward, set over a distance of 1 1/16 miles. Here’s a detailed look at the horses, trainers, breeders, and key details for this exciting event.

Race Details
- Purse: $150,000
- Entry Fee: $750 to pass the entry box and $750 additional to start
- Supplementary Nominations: $2,000 eligibility
- Weights:
- 122 lbs for all entrants
- Allowances for non-winners of $60,000 in 2024-2025, $50,000 at a mile or over in 2024, $35,000 at a mile or over since October 11, 2024 (maiden and claiming races not considered)
- Purse Distribution: 60% to the winner, 20% to second, 10% to third, 6% to fourth, and 4% to fifth
